Cinnamon Banana Muffins

- 1 1/2 cups all-purpose flour
- 1 tablespoon ground cinnamon
- 1 teaspoon baking powder
- 1 teaspoon salt
- 3 bananas, mashed
- 2 large eggs
- 3/4 cup sugar
- 1/2 cup canola oil
FOR THE TOPPINGS
- 1/4 cup melted butter
- 1/4 cup brown sugar
- 2 teaspoons ground cinnamon
Preheat the oven to 350ºF. Line a muffin tin with paper cups.
Combine the dry ingredients. In a bowl, add the flour, cinnamon, baking powder, and salt. Use a whisk, and until well combined.
Mash the bananas. In a separate bowl, add sugar, eggs, and canola oil. Whisk until light in color and smooth.
Add the mashed bananas and mix until well incorporated.
Slowly add the dry ingredients, about a third at a time. Use a spatula and mix until well combined.
Use a cookie scoop. Scoop 1/4 cup of 3/4 full of batter in each cup. Bake for 20-25 minutes or until the toothpick inserted in the middle of the muffin comes out clean.
Cool on a cooling rack. Spread or brush the melted butter on top and sprinkle the cinnamon sugar.
